Senior Software EngineerAmnis Aug 2022 - Jul 2023On this project, I returned to the PHP and DevOps areas. I worked in a Swiss team on the implementation of a software related to finance. The backend project was characterized by REST API, Symfony, unit, and behat testing. However, I quickly shifted my focus to DevOps because the project started to grow significantly, and we needed a Kubernetes-based GCP environment alongside our existing Azure infrastructure. Therefore, I created the foundations using Terraform, and subsequently, I migrated our entire deployment process to GitHub from our previous GitLab solution. However, my most significant project was the development of a dynamically generatable environment. It was designed in such a way that when developers wanted to create a separate infrastructure for testing a feature, they would add a label to the pull request, and it would automatically spin up in the background with a new subdomain, all the services, and the latest database. Creating this solution required delving deeper into DNS management, setting up GitHub pipelines, and constructing dynamic Helm charts. -

Backend And Mid-Senior Magento DeveloperOander Media Jul 2015 - Jan 2017BudapestOander produced eCommerce technology based on Magento 1 and 2. I was one of the main developers on iStyle. It is a huge site and they are the main importer of Apple products in 9 European countries including Hungary. In a normal period the site has 5000 visitors per day however when a new Apple product was advertised, the traffic jumped up and sometimes we got 30 purchases per second. We were responsible for the proper workflow and served iStyle with custom modules in order to help their sales management and help users to be able to purchase faster. We prepared the site for a massive load because during Black Friday the site got a really huge traffic and needed to be able to serve it. We worked on the shared distribution, cache solutions included Memcache, varnish cache and even the Magento block cache. Finally, the site was able to serve all visitors and purchases. In 2016 we closed the best year in terms of incomes. -
